Article100 1909-05-18 5 (Supplied by Reuter.) Celebrates His Golden Wedding. London, 17th May.—All tbe papers publish tbe most sympathetic biographies and stories of Lord Roberts on tbe occasion of bis golden wedding to-day. Lord Roberts and family are spending the Golden Honeymoon quietly at Ascot They have been much touched100 words

Article48 1909-05-18 5 (Supplied by Reuter.) Statuh to be Reconsidered. London, 18th May —The Cretan question is likely shortly to be revived. It. is understood that it was fully discussed during the Kaiser’s visit to Corfu. It is believed that Italy intends to take the initiative in raising tbe question.48 words
